E6
Ocean
Compressor Start Circuit / Inverter Fault
E6 displayed and compressor does not start or cycles rapidly

Possible Causes
Failed compressor start relay or PTC, Faulty compressor inverter module (on inverter models), Loose compressor wiring, Faulty main control board output
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: Unplug the freezer. Do not attempt to open the sealed refrigeration system.
Steps:
- Access the compressor compartment by removing the rear lower panel.
- Locate the compressor start device (start relay/PTC) or inverter module attached to the compressor terminals.
- Check for signs of overheating or burning on the start device or inverter.
- Ensure all spade connectors are firmly attached to the compressor and module.
- If you have a compatible replacement start relay/PTC for your Ocean model, swap it and test operation.
- On inverter models, if the inverter module shows visible damage or the compressor hums but does not start, the inverter module may need replacement.
- If replacing the start device or inverter does not resolve the E6 error, the compressor or main control board may be faulty; this typically requires a professional technician.
